  7. Something I figured out the other day. I had started my truck cold after doing a valve adjustment and the grid heater was cycling in and out as normal. Then I placed my hand on the back of the alternator near the diode plate and Wow! that thing gets hot. Even with the Quadzilla bumping up the idle to 1,200 RPM with its own high idle the draw of the grid heater is considerable. I'm starting to think it might a be a good suggestion to replace my grid heater here in the future and see if the diode heat is reduced.

  12. OEM batteries were 750 CCA for 2nd Gen. Being there is two batteries its actually 1,500 CCA. The only one that is different is 1st Gen trucks with group 31 batteries and typically 1,200 CCA.
